#598013 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#598013 is composed of 34.9% red, 50.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 81.5 degrees, a saturation of 74.1% and a lightness of 28.8%. #598013 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ff26 with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#598013
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060801 is the darkest color, while #fbfef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#598013
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4d46 is the less saturated color, while #5e9102 is the most saturated one.
